Those have to work all the time and so do these cheep old Tyco cars.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"648\" height=\"434\" src=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/hopper_bottom.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-85\" srcset=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/hopper_bottom.jpg 648w, https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/hopper_bottom-300x201.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 648px) 100vw, 648px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-text-color has-vivid-red-color\">I dissambeled each car and added the stirrup steps, trucks, couplers and Brake Wheel (Details West # 6401), then painted the cars using Scalecoat, Tuscan Red. Let the paint dry for a few days before re assemblying, decals and weathering with latex washes. You will notice that I emery papered each side the clam-shell dump gates on a hard flat surface after painting. This sharp edge makes for a snug closed fit, this so loose gravel doesn&#8217;t slip through while running along the right of way. This method works well.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"648\" height=\"421\" src=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-86\" srcset=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it.jpg 648w, https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it-300x195.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 648px) 100vw, 648px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-text-color has-vivid-red-color\">This is the Dump Pit. The plastic ties were cut and removed with the rail still left in place. A 1\/4 inch dia. hole was drilled through in the center of the track and a small square rasp file was used to make a &#8220;V&#8221; shaped pit. A little spackle was spread on the pit sides and sanded, then painted with a concrete color.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"648\" height=\"426\" src=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it_drawing_end.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-89\" srcset=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it_drawing_end.jpg 648w, https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it_drawing_end-300x197.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 648px) 100vw, 648px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-text-color has-vivid-red-color\">Shown here is a Cross Section of what the Dump Pit looks like. The Hopper Gate Spreader Bar can be pushed down out of the way when the pit is not in use. I cut off the Kadee uncoupling pins on these cars so they do not interfear with the Hopper Gate Spreader Bar.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-text-color has-vivid-red-color\">The grate or what is known in the mineral industry as a &#8220;grizzly&#8221; is a safety feature and prevents oversized material from getting through. Several workers with sledge hammers nearby will be added to take care of a potential problem after the cars are unloaded.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"648\" height=\"420\" src=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it_frame.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-90\" srcset=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it_frame.jpg 648w, https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/pit_frame-300x194.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 648px) 100vw, 648px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-text-color has-vivid-red-color\">After the styrene frame is made and painted a concrete color, set in place under the rails. Drill two a 1\/16 inch dia. holes into the layout as shown for the Hopper Gate Spreader Bar. There will be enough friction to hold the Hopper Gate Spreader Bar in the up position when in use.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"648\" height=\"348\" src=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/gravel_in_hopper.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-91\" srcset=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/gravel_in_hopper.jpg 648w, https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/gravel_in_hopper-300x161.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 648px) 100vw, 648px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-text-color has-vivid-red-color\">Here is shown one of the hoppers full of gravel. Yes, real river gravel is used that was sifted and a magnet used to remove any iron. The size of gravel (sand grains) is really important in order for the Tyco hoppers to unload correctly.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"648\" height=\"431\" src=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/SP463984hopper.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-83\" srcset=\"https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/SP463984hopper.jpg 648w, https:\/\/sopacincg.com\/lasfv\/wp-content\/uploads\/2019\/10\/SP463984hopper-300x200.jpg 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 648px) 100vw, 648px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"has-text-color has-vivid-red-color\">Southern Pacific gravel hoppers have several different lettering schemes.
